‘German for Students of Classical Studies’ at the University of Cologne
Applications for the 2026 Cologne summer program “German for students of Classical studies” are being accepted until January 31, 2026.
The program will run from June 8 – July 17, 2026. Please find all the relevant information below or check out our website here.
The program is open to PhD, MA and BA students. Please feel free to share this message with students who might be interested.
IF you are enrolled in a graduate program in Classics or are a MA student about to enter such a program, OR if you are an excellent BA student with an interest in pursuing your MA in Germany IF you have a working knowledge of German at level B1 or B2 (according to the CEFR) and would like to improve your German language skills while learning new approaches to the Ancient Studies; IF you would like to meet other classical scholars and PhD students and discuss ideas and projects; The University of Cologne (Germany’s largest university with more than 50,000 students) is offering
– an intensive course in German aimed to meet the specific needs of young researchers in classics
– free access to lectures, classes and seminars at the departments of Classics, Ancient History and Classical Archaeology The German language classes will last for six weeks, meeting Monday through Friday, 4 hours a day. In the afternoons, participants are invited to attend lectures or to participate in classes and seminars in the Classics department. The University of Cologne offers a wide range of courses and has specialists in virtually every field of Classical studies from papyrology and epigraphy to Greek and Roman literature, linguistics and Medieval or Byzantine studies.
